RELATING TO HEALTH AND HUMAN SERVICES.
Requires the department of human services to provide medicaid presumptive eligibility to patients who have been waitlisted for long-term care, and to conduct a study of a computerized medicaid applications system.  Appropriates funds to cover medicaid reimbursements made to providers or plans for waitlisted patients enrolled but found to be ineligible.  Effective July 1, 2030, and repealed on June 30, 2017.  (HB1724 HD1)

RELATING TO MEDICAID.
Requires certain Medicaid recipients to pay a copayment for prescription drugs covered under the recipients' Medicaid benefits in accordance with a program developed by the Department of Human Services.  Requires the Department of Human Services to seek the approval of the Centers for Medicare and Medicaid Services prior to the establishment and implementation of the program.
